Greenworks 13 Amps 20 In Electric Snow Thrower Only $109.99 + Free Shipping
Links in this post may pay us a commission, read our disclosure policy here. Thank you for your support!As one of todays Ebay Daily Deals you can get the Greenworks 13 Amps 20 in. Electric Snow Thrower for only $109.99 + Free shipping.